Reviving the Forgotten: How to Breathe Life into Vintage TLRs
Discover quick fixes that let your old twin‑lens reflex camera shoot sharp, reliable frames again.
A few maintenance steps can resurrect a dead TLR for modern analog work.
What happened
I dusted off a 1958 Rolleiflex, found the shutter stuck and the viewfinder fogged. After a night of cleaning, greasing, and calibrating, the camera fired cleanly and rendered crisp negatives.
Why it matters
TLRs offer unique composition and low‑profile shooting, but neglect turns them into pricey paperweights. Restoring them extends their lifespan and saves money compared to buying new gear.
How to think about it
Start with a thorough visual inspection, replace the shutter lubricant, clean the lenses with a proper solution, and test the light meter. Keep a checklist so you don’t miss the often‑overlooked mirror alignment.
